About The Position

The Danaher Business System Specialist will work in close partnership with the Site DBSL, Operations to drive continuous improvement in Manufacturing Operations and Supply Chain utilizing the Danaher Business System (DBS) and working with Operations Leaders to identify improvement opportunities and implement countermeasures to drive reduction in waste, cost, on time delivery, and drive lean manufacturing processes. This position reports to the Director of DBS, Operations located in Coralville, IA and will be an on-site role. In this role, you will have the opportunity to: Partner with functional leaders to identify, prioritize, and select improvement priorities needed to achieve performance objectives. Leverage and continuously improve the Kaizen Funnel Process to prioritize, schedule, resource, plan, and drive 80%+ sustainment of Kaizen and PSP events. Drive targeted, sustainable improvement in SQDIP (Safety, Quality, Delivery, Inventory and Productivity) that is tied to Policy Deployment (PD) and Daily Management (DM) by leveraging DBS tools and skillfully facilitating workshops, trainings, and Kaizen events. Collaborate with other DBS leaders to ensure alignment of cross-functional processes involving Operations. Support DBS skills development across different levels of the organization.
